Dumpster Permits
City of Altoona, Pennsylvania
 

 

APPLICATION PROCESS

Any resident of the City of Altoona wishing to place a dumpster on a City street or sidewalk must complete an application from the Department of Codes and Inspections.  The application will ask for the homeowner's name, address, and telephone number, an emergency contact and phone number, the name of the trash hauler, and the dumpster placement date and removal date.  There is also an area provided for the applicant to sketch exactly where the dumpster will be placed in relation to the street or avenue.  Once the application is submitted, the Department of Codes and Inspections will contact the Altoona Police Department for approval. 

FEES

The fee for a dumpster permit is $60.00.  Upon approval, a permit is issued and a red ticket is issued.  This ticket must be placed on the dumpster until the removal date.  All dumpsters must be reflectorized.
